BARSTOW, CA. (Pain In The Pass) >> A pedestrian was hit and killed by a semi tractor-trailer on Highway 247 in Barstow early Tuesday morning.

According to the California Highway Patrol, it happened around 5am August 13, 2024.

CHP says the Barstow Communication Center was called for a semi vs. an unknown object crash on Hwy 247 near the Barstow Dump.

CHP says a semi tractor-trailer was traveling on Hwy 247 at highway speed, when it hit a male pedestrian walking in the road.

The pedestrian was fatally injured in the crash.

The semi driver wasn’t injured. The driver did remain at the scene for questioning.

CHP says the truck driver was not under the influence. It’s unknown if the pedestrian was at the time of the crash.

The road was closed as a result of the crash but has since reopened.

We will update this story with more information when the CHP’s preliminary incident report is available. Additional details were limited at this time. This incident will be under investigation by the California Highway Patrol, Barstow Office.
